Job Description:
Job Description As an Infrastructure Reliability Engineer you
will be proactively driving the reliability risk identification,
assessment and mitigation for datacenter infrastructure equipment
(Example: Air Handling Units, LV Generator, MV Transformers, LV
SWGR, Breakers, UPS, Chillers etc.). You will also be responsible
for root cause analysis of critical equipment failures and drive
the continuous improvements to improve datacenter availability for
AWS customers. You will work closely with both internal and outside
partners including suppliers to drive key aspects of product
specification, risk identification plan and execution. You must be
ownership minded, independent, action and results oriented to
succeed in an open collaborative environment. The candidate should
have experience in using Physics-of-Failure based approach to
develop and implement both analytical and empirical approaches for
product quality/reliability risk identification and assessment
during product design, manufacture as well as deployment stages.
The individual should be able to drive AWS application-specific
requirements in carrying out both lifecycle environmental and
operational stress driven risk analysis, including thermal,
electrical, chemical and mechanical stresses so to identify
overstress and fatigue-related product weaknesses. Candidate should
be capable of evaluating not only product design
quality/reliability risks, but also have the skills and experiences
in assessing electronics manufacture process related
quality/reliability issues. Knowledge of statistical techniques and
models is required to analyze test as well as field data. At the
component level, the individual will drive critical component
identification and the associated vendor selection and
qualification requirements. The candidate will be expected to use
knowledge of process capability for electronic component production
as well as system-level performance requirements to establish
critical to quality and reliability metrics. At the system level,
the individual will develop datacenter system level reliability
model and related reliability quantification and risk analysis for
datacenter configuration optimization. The candidate will be
expected to be familiar with system reliability engineering tools,
such as reliability block diagram, statistical modeling and data
analytics. During sustaining stage, candidate will be responsible
for monitoring product performance in the field and will be
responsible to drive root cause analysis of any critical failures
and the associated corrective and preventive actions. The
individual should also be able to drive effective vendor auditing
and quarterly review process to drive the continuous improvements
of datacenter availability. The successful candidate should be
considered as an expert in the reliability engineering field and
have a proven track record of success in not only product
reliability leadership, as well as business negotiations and
program management. Strong skill-set in problem analysis and
solving as well as communication and vendor management are
necessary. Candidates should also be able to travel within US and

own them to completion. Key job responsibilities - Drive DFR
(Design for Reliability) methodology to proactively design-in
reliability in New Product Designs - Drive reliability/quality
qualification of third-party critical infrastructure equipment for
use in AWS data centers - Oversee factory and site testing of
third-party equipment in all LLE categories (Liquid Cooling,
generator, chiller, air handler, etc.) - Guide and support Root
Cause Analysis of field failures performed by internal teams, the
OEM, and external laboratories. Validate conclusions and ensure
highest standards are used in testing and remediation. - Make
recommendations about AWS infrastructure maintenance and equipment
replacement based on reliability data - Provide feedback to
sourcing/procurement teams for evaluation of vendor performance -
Analyze internal reliability data and create metrics to drive
highest reliability at lowest cost - Support DFMEAs on as needed
basis - Develop end of life strategy for critical infra equipment
